### Step 4 — Ship the consent banner

Banner rollout for Quillgate targets 10% of Vexbury-region traffic first. Merge only after legal flag `cb-approved` is set in the config repo. Build the bundle, run the consent-string validator, confirm the opt-out path renders in both locales. No manual edits to the compiled bundle — the deploy gate checks integrity. Bundle must be signed before upload; verify your signature against the key below.

deploy key for tajop-fawip: bky6_rUMF9h

Hi team,

Before I hand off the 3.2 release, please note the humidity sensor drift reported on Verdana controllers in the Elmbrook trial site. Drift exceeds 4% after roughly ten days of continuous operation; firmware 3.2.1 adds an automatic recalibration cycle every 72 hours. Support should advise growers to install 3.2.1 and trigger a manual recalibration once. The hotfix bundle must be verified before distribution, so I'm including the signing key used for the 3.2.1 packages below.

release key, fahof-yagap: bky3_m5d

Handover — Top Floor Quiet Room

Priya, the quiet room on level 9 at Calder House is now bookable again after the ventilation fix. Please keep the blinds down until the glare film arrives, and log any booking clashes with facilities. The door lock was rekeyed on Tuesday, so use the new code below.

badge for fajog-fahap: bdg-G-50